The Acute Phase Serum Amyloid A Promotes Cytokines’ Production in Oyster <i>Crassostrea gigas</i>
2025-01-04
Abstract excerpt
Serum amyloid A (SAA) is one of the most abundant acute phase response proteins and has been extensively studied in vertebrates for its role in modulation of the inflammatory response and marker of disease diagnosis. By comparison, SAA is rarely identified in aquatic species and its physical functions are also not well studied.
